ORDER
On March 20, 2017, this court issued an order requiring appellant to file a written response in this court showing cause why this appeal should not be dismissed for want of jurisdiction based on the untimeliness of the notice of appeal. Appellant filed a response on April 19, 2017, arguing this court should not dismiss the appeal for want of jurisdiction because the trial court's judgment was not final for purposes of filing the notice of appeal until the trial court prepared its findings of fact and conclusions of law regarding the status of the Rig defendants. After reviewing the response, we ORDER appellees to file a written reply to appellant's response in this court on or before May 22, 2017.
We order the clerk of this court to serve a copy of this order on all counsel.
